Should You Buy a 2011 Ducati Monster?
The 2011 Ducati Monster is a quintessential naked bike that embodies the spirit of Italian engineering and design. With a robust 100 horsepower and 65 lb-ft of torque from its 1.078L engine, it delivers a thrilling riding experience that appeals to both seasoned riders and newcomers alike. Its minimalist body type not only enhances its aesthetic appeal but also contributes to its agility and maneuverability in urban environments. While specific details on fuel economy and MSRP are not available, the Monster is generally regarded as a performance-oriented motorcycle that prioritizes rider engagement over comfort and practicality.
Potential buyers should be aware that while the Ducati Monster is celebrated for its performance, it may not be the most comfortable option for long-distance rides. The riding position is sporty, which can lead to fatigue on extended journeys. However, for those seeking a bike that excels in twisty roads and urban commuting, the 2011 Monster is an excellent choice. No significant NHTSA complaints on record further underscores its reliability in the market.
The 2011 Ducati Monster is best suited for riders who prioritize performance and style over long-distance comfort, making it ideal for urban commuting and weekend rides.
